Pr12Co4 is an intermetallic compound in the rare-earth–transition-metal family, combining praseodymium with cobalt in a fixed stoichiometric ratio. This material is primarily of research and specialized industrial interest, valued for its magnetic properties and thermal stability in high-performance applications where rare-earth magnets or magnetic refrigeration systems are required. The praseodymium-cobalt system is notable for its potential in permanent magnets and magnetocaloric applications, offering alternatives to more common rare-earth-cobalt compositions.
